Output 34dc66871faa4869bb5deadc84f902b7dc29dcd3a75a1dcb6c38db695b6e1a2e:34

value
4643327218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c43e34db277684101be89f7535d865dc7d07278 OP_EQUAL
address
3FwGfQMupjpYjd3RhqRQgDaHQi6X4Ug8nr
transaction
34dc66871faa4869bb5deadc84f902b7dc29dcd3a75a1dcb6c38db695b6e1a2e
spent
true